Think about different social media sites channels, as each has its staminas. "Indigenous video" advertising and marketing describes the art of making video ads seem like they were made purposely for particular systems. They may be less polished than a standard television ad, yet they make up for it in specificity and directness and usually have a clear CTA.
Reliable Facebook videos have a tendency to be fairly short (10-20 secs). They work best without audio to record the attention of scrollers. Several of the finest Facebook videos are user-generated content (UGC) or in the design of UGC. That can include reviews regarding an item or tutorials about that item's use by dedicated followers.
These styles all make usage of the intimacy of social media and Facebook in particular. They are on the longer side of social media ads.

Just how do you bring in the right clients without depending on massive swaths of web traffic? The easy solution is to communicate with individuals who remain in the marketplace for our solutions. When you find a company or company that has a demand, you've reduced your sales join in fifty percent. As an example, my very first customer at first declined my sales pitch.
I was excited for work examples to build out my portfolio, so I used to do a task absolutely free. I finished that project, he rolled the video out, and all of a sudden he had a wealth of applicants. His opinion on the worth of video rapidly changed, and within a month settled on a year-long agreement to produce a variety of video web content.
My production package was developed bent on be lean, agile, and effective. I favored smaller sized cameras, compact illumination options, and aimed to fit my whole production kit right into a knapsack. Now, this lean kit technique isn't for every person. When you walk right into a shoot with a client that is expecting instances of equipment carried by a large staff, and all you brought is a backpack and on your own, well, that could have them examining back on their billing to see what they're spending for in your solutions.
I spent a significant amount of time promoting that technique to my possible customers by positioning myself as a lean and reliable option to the "three ring circus" that a lot of them experienced with previous video clip production jobs that they had taken component in. It is necessary to keep in mind that the success of this technique depends upon delivering an excellent final product.
If your deliverables fade in contrast, after that they will certainly aim to your production design as the culprit. When the pandemic hit in 2020, my sales pitch regarding a "little impact" was a lot less appropriate when everybody was looking for "no footprint."So as we paid attention to consumers throughout that time, we saw a typical motif with responses was, "just how much easier [we] made [their] jobs feel." Making video clip manufacturing much easier and extra smooth resonated with our clients, so our philosophy as an organization began leaning much more right into that.
